About 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ea
1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ea (PubChem CID 13057427) has the molecular formula C15H18N4O5S2
and a molecular weight of 398.47 g/mol. Its IUPAC name is 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ea.

What is the SMILES notation for 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ea?
The canonical SMILES for 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ea is COc1cc(OC)nc(NC(=O)NS(=O)(=O)c2ccccc2CSC)n1.
What is the InChIKey of 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ea?
The InChIKey is BNWUFVLMKWJYMU-UHFFFAOYSA-N. The full InChI is InChI=1S/C15H18N4O5S2/c1-23-12-8-13(24-2)17-14(16-12)18-15(20)19-26(21,22)11-7-5-4-6-10(11)9-25-3/h4-8H,9H2,1-3H3,(H2,16,17,18,19,20).
What are the key properties of 1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ea?
1-(4,6-dimethoxypyrimidin-2-yl)-3-[2-(methylsulfanylmethyl)phenyl]sulfonylurea has a molecular weight of 398.47 g/mol, XLogP of 1.87, 7 rotatable bonds, 2 hydrogen bond donors, and 8 hydrogen bond acceptors.
